Denver Celebrates as Texas A&M Conquers Yale in Thrilling March Madness Opener

In a dazzling display of teamwork and skill, the Texas A&M Aggies triumphed over the Yale Bulldogs with a score of 80-71 in the first round of March Madness held on March 20, 2025, in the vibrant city of Denver, Colorado. This victory not only marks a successful start to their tournament journey but also propels them closer to their championship dreams!

The Game Unfolds

As the game kicked off at the Ball Arena, the Aggies, who entered the tournament as the No. 4 seed, showcased their prowess early on. From the get-go, they established a comfortable lead against the No. 13 seeded Bulldogs. At halftime, Texas A&M was sitting pretty with an impressive 40-29 advantage, delighting fans and generating excitement throughout the arena.

Yale, fueled by determination and the cheers of their spirited supporters—including some fans from nearby Michigan—refused to back down. In the final minutes, they managed to close the gap to just six points, igniting hope among their fans that a comeback could be on the horizon. However, despite their fervent attempts, the Aggies held their ground, staving off Yale’s late-game rally.

Star Performers Shine

Leading the charge for Texas A&M was none other than Pharrel Payne, whose performance was nothing short of spectacular. He delivered a phenomenal double-double with a game-high 25 points and 10 rebounds, leaving no doubt that he was the player to watch this round. Adding to the offensive firepower, Wade Taylor IV secured 16 points, efficiently shooting 6-for-13 from the field, making crucial contributions to the scoreboard.

On the other side, Yale’s standout player, John Poulakidas, found himself struggling in the first half, only managing to score seven points. However, he ignited in the second half to finish with a team-high 23 points, showing incredible resilience and tenacity. Despite his individual efforts, it simply wasn’t enough to tilt the game in Yale’s favor.

Key Moments and Insights

As the clock wound down, Jace Carter emerged as a vital element for the Aggies, scoring important late-game points that ensured they wouldn’t relinquish their hard-earned lead. Throughout the match, Texas A&M exhibited remarkable shooting accuracy, ending the game with an impressive shooting percentage of over 54% from the field—an indicator of their offensive efficiency and strategic execution.

Yale’s head coach, James Jones, faced the challenge of adapting to the high altitude of Denver, a factor that played a role in their preparations. Regardless of the outcome, there is no doubt that both teams left everything on the court, delivering a thrilling experience for fans and showcasing the spirit of collegiate basketball.

What’s Next for the Aggies?

With this victory, the Texas A&M Aggies have clinched their ticket to the second round of the tournament, where they will face off against the winner of the matchup between Michigan and UC San Diego. As anticipation builds, Aggies fans are holding their breath, hopeful that their team will continue this winning streak and take another step closer to the championship title.

As the tournament looms on, one thing is for sure: this first-round victory has ignited a fiery passion among the Texas A&M community, and everyone is eager to support their team as they chase glory in March Madness!
